Transaction ddec04a956514cf6a749b873e239d1bd3e49421b34f7f5a91c3b08fc37b98719
1 Input
1 Output
-
ddec04a956514cf6a749b873e239d1bd3e49421b34f7f5a91c3b08fc37b98719:0
- value
- 44668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d83e0126f83aa6e98acc61744811352de861110 OP_EQUAL
- address
- 3D8gNNrxg4ftpxJDjHULrXzk4hJqQowpHX